Channel Tunnel workers from the UK and France meet for the first time

Historical Significance and Background

In this event, English and French Channel Tunnel workers met for the first time under the English Channel. Although the tunnel was not in Germany, this event had a significant impact on Germany in terms of the European Union and its infrastructure.

The year in which the event took place, 1990, was a period of major change in Europe. With the end of the Cold War, the process of cooperation and integration among European countries gained momentum. During this period, the aim was to achieve economic and political unity among European countries.

The Channel Tunnel project was also an important infrastructure project implemented during this period. Connecting England and France, this tunnel would facilitate transportation between European countries and strengthen economic integration.

Development of the Event

Construction of the Tunnel

Construction of the Channel Tunnel began in 1988. With the agreement signed between the governments of England and France, the construction of the tunnel officially started. The project was implemented after years of negotiations between the two countries.

Thousands of workers were assigned for the construction of the tunnel. Workers from England and workers from France started working to meet in the middle of the tunnel. This was a historic moment as it was the first time English and French workers came together.

Meeting and Celebrations

In 1990, English and French workers met in the middle of the tunnel. This meeting was welcomed with great enthusiasm and celebrated. Ceremonies adorned with English and French flags were organized and demonstrations of solidarity among the workers were carried out. This event was considered as a symbolic expression of unity and cooperation among European countries.
